Minnesota
News EERE Grants to Minnesota

EERE provides funding to the State of Minnesota for its energy programs. These grants depend on yearly appropriations by Congress and are distributed according to a formula.

Weatherization Program

2000: 5852382  2001: 6646224  2002: 9979183  2003: 9682194  2004: 9855435  2005: 9898845  2006: 10154727  2007: 8802132  2008: 9809089  2009: 10717281

May 4, 2009

Minnesota Raises Biodiesel Requirement to 5 Percent

Minnesota has increased the amount of biodiesel required for blending into regular diesel from 2 to 5 percent. The change is another step towards the state's goal to be the first in the nation to require 20 percent biodiesel in all its diesel by 2015. More
